    DiMartino is a great addition who should start in place of Lohman right away. I would have preferred they cut ties with a veteran like Danesha Adams or Lyndsey Patterson rather than release a rookie with potential like Patterson, who at 5-7 is the tallest forward on the roster and probably has more room to improve. But Riley and co. see these players in practice every day. Fletcher might be the next best addition because Mitts has been plagued with injuries all season long, Senty is no more than an adequate replacement and the other options are rookies. Miyami would also be an upgrade over Buczkowski but price point would seemingly be the key there.

    Well, seven of their rostered players are listed as defenders (counting Lohman, who is listed as a D/M), and they have Frida listed as a forward, so that makes 8. Since defenders aren't substituted much, maybe one/game, I think they're deep enough there. And with their swarming, double-teaming midfield, those girls work hard--the extra fresh legs are handy --only 6 on the rosters are midfielders, so another one makes sense.
